Proving Negligence: The Foundation of Your Case
A successful slip and fall case hinges on proving negligence. This means demonstrating that the property owner knew, or should have known, about a hazardous condition and failed to take reasonable steps to remedy it. For example, if you slipped on a spilled liquid in a grocery store that had been there for an extended period, this could be considered negligence. However, if you simply tripped over an uneven paving stone that wasn’t obviously dangerous, proving negligence might be more difficult. Gathering Evidence: Your Key to Success
Evidence is the backbone of any successful slip and fall case. This extends beyond simply stating what happened. You need concrete proof to support your claim. Immediate actions after the fall are crucial. If possible, take photos of the location where you fell, noting the hazardous condition. Seek medical attention immediately, documenting all injuries and treatments. Gathering witness contact information is also vital. Their testimony can significantly strengthen your case. Slip and Falls on Public Property: Navigating Municipal Liability
Slip and falls on public property, such as sidewalks or city parks, present unique challenges. Determining liability can be complex, often involving issues of municipal responsibility and maintenance schedules. Proving negligence in these cases requires demonstrating that the city or municipality knew or should have known about the dangerous condition and failed to address it within a reasonable timeframe. Lost Wages and Diminished Earning Capacity: Financial Recovery
If your injuries prevent you from working, you may be entitled to compensation for lost wages. This includes any income you’ve lost since the accident and any potential future income you might lose due to your injuries. Providing documentation like pay stubs, tax returns, and employment verification will support these claims. What if I’m partially at fault?
Michigan follows a comparative negligence system. This means that even if you’re partially at fault, you can still recover damages, but your award will be reduced proportionally to your degree of fault. Your Detroit slip and fall attorney will address this aspect.

How much does a slip and fall attorney cost?
Many Detroit slip and fall attorneys work on a contingency fee basis. This means they only get paid if they win your case, and their fee is a percentage of the settlement or judgment you receive. It’s crucial to discuss fees upfront with any attorney you consider.
What should I do after a slip and fall accident?
After a slip and fall, seek medical attention immediately, even if you feel okay. Take photos of the scene (the hazard, your injuries), get the names and contact information of any witnesses, and report the incident to the property owner.
